Lobos One Over Through Round One at Lamkin SD Classic

CHULA VISTA, Calif. — The University of New Mexico men’s golf team finished one over in round one of the Lamkin San Diego Classic to tie for eighth place overall. Junior Sam Choi finished -4 on the day to tie for second place in the field of 111 golfers.

Choi shot a 68 in round one on the par-72 course. He tied for second in par-four scoring (3.70, -3) and tied for ninth in birdies with five. He also collected 12 pars, tying for seventh in the category.

Sophomore Albert Boneta finished second on the Lobo lineup, carding a score of 73 (+1) to tie for 33rd while a pair of Lobos, redshirt-senior Ross Sinclair and freshman Bastien Amat, shot +2 (74) to tie for 49th overall.

Amat is competing in his first tournament as a member of the team lineup in his career.

Junior Brandon Shong rounded out the Lobo lineup carding a 78 in round one (+6) to tie for 86th.

Amat and Boneta tied for second in par-3 scoring on the day (2.75, -1) while Sinclair tied for fourth in par-5 scoring (4.25, -3).

Boneta also registered six birdies, tied for fourth overall.

As a team, the Lobos finished the first round with a score of 289 (+1), tying a trio of other squads for eighth including Colorado State and No. 26 Kansas. San Diego leads the field with a score of 283 (-5), followed by USC (285, -3) and Nevada (286, -2).
